Quantity Surveyor: Cost of hiring?

  • Common salary in Bristol: £53,866 yearly
  • Typical salaries range from £39,278£73,872 yearly

*Indeed data (GB)

What's the average time to fill a Quantity Surveyor role?

The average time to fill a Quantity Surveyor role is 39 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
